
Air Showers are self contained chambers installed at entrances to cleanrooms and other controlled environments. They minimize particulate matter entering or exiting the clean space. Personnel and materials entering or exiting the controlled environment are "scrubbed" by high velocity ULPA-filtered air jets with velocities of 24-26 m/s (4724-5118 fpm). Contaminated air is then drawn through the base within the unit, filtered and recirculated.

Features:
- High velocity shower jets in excess of 24 m/s ensure efficient scrubbing action to remove particulate matter.
- Vertical airflow feature removes residual particulate contamination in chamber.
- Operating modes can be programmed in the field.
- Microprocessor controller supervises all functions.
- Mini-pleated ULPA filtration achieves >99.999% typical efficiency for particle size between 0.1 to 0.3 microns.
- A disposable pre-filter with 85% arrestance extends the life of the main filter.
- An emergency stop button is mounted on both sides of the shower.
- Indicator lights mounted on both sides of the air shower exterior regulate traffic flow in and out of the cleanroom.
- Permanently lubricated direct drive centrifugal blowers are used in conjunction with stainless steel air nozzles.
- Vertical Airflow System continues to purge the chamber of any remaining particulates following the high velocity air cycle.
